NBI seizes P600k worth of smuggled cigarettes in Laguna


The National Bureau of Investigation arrested three suspects in the smuggling of cigarettes in Santa Rosa, Laguna, on Monday.

The NBI Laguna District Office conducted an entrapment operation in Barangay Tagapo, Santa Rosa, that led to the arrest of the suspects and the seizure of 1,000 rims of cigarettes worth P600,000.

Authorities were also able to recover the entrapment money, a .40 caliber pistol, two .40 caliber magazines, and 20 live .40 caliber rounds of ammunition.

One of the suspects, named Gilberto Ramos, was also found to be the barangay chairman of Barangay Anyatam, San Ildefonso, Bulacan.

The suspects will face charges of violating the National Internal Revenue Code. — Jiselle Anne Casucian/VBL, GMA Integrated News
